Product Description
LP98 "After a little swirling, evocative scents of apricots, fresh pineapple, and passion fruit slowly emerge from the glass of 2020 Corton-Charlemagne Grand Cru, followed by nuances of salty cashews, candied ginger, and struck match, with a waft of orange blossoms. The medium-bodied palate is very tightly wound with intense tropical and stone fruit layers, supported by a racy backbone and silken texture, finishing long and zesty. A remarkable, very pure showing with a long future!" LPB for TWP Aug 2025
RP97 "As I wrote earlier this year, Bonneau du Martray's 2020 Corton-Charlemagne Grand Cru unwinds in the glass with aromas of crisp Anjou pear, peach and nectarine mingled with white flowers, clear honey, nutmeg, mint and fresh bread. Medium to full-bodied, satiny and layered, it's bright and concentrated, with terrific depth at the core and a long, saline finish. Seamless, intense and complete, this elegant, precise white Burgundy is built for the cellar."WK for TWA Jun 2023
